Lazare says that saltwater rinses assist in the healing process after dental procedures like tooth extractions. Help in the healing process after dental procedures “The harmful bacteria prefer the acidic environment, so once that is neutralized, the mouth can become less inflamed and healthier.”Ī small 2017 study demonstrated that saltwater rinses are effective at decreasing the dental plaque and oral microbial count, when used alongside routine plaque control. “Saltwater rinses work by increasing the pH- balance inside the mouth, creating a much more alkaline oral environment in which the bacteria are no longer able to thrive,” Lazare says. Marc Lazare, DDS, says that they cut down on the acidic environment that allows bacteria to thrive. Saltwater rinses can be helpful in stopping growth of bacteria in your mouth. Saltwater rinses stop growth of bacteria in your mouth These include reducing the amount of plaque in your mouth and promoting a safe recovery from dental procedures. In addition to stopping bacterial growth, saltwater rinses have other benefits. Saltwater rinses can be safer alternatives while also killing bacteria and keeping your mouth clean.
